Practice the IT Skills Essential for Your Success - 90+ lab exercises challenge you to solve problems based on realistic case studies
- Lab analysis tests measure your understanding of lab results
- Step-by-step scenarios require you to think critically
- Key term quizzes help build your vocabulary
- Lab solutions are only available to instructors and do not appear inside the book
In this lab manual, you'll practice: - Building a network with the OSI and TCP/IP models
- Configuring network hardware, topologies, and cabling
- Connecting multiple Ethernet components
- Installing and configuring routers and switches
- Working with TCP/IP applications and network protocols
- Configuring IPv6 routing protocols
- Setting up clients and servers for remote access
- Configuring wireless networks
- Securing networks with firewalls, NAT, port filtering, packet filtering, and other methods
- Implementing virtualization
- Building a SOHO network
- Managing and troubleshooting networks

Michael Meyers, MCP, CompTIA A+, CompTIA Network+, CompTIA Security+ (Houston, TX), is one of the industry's leading authorities on CompTIA certification. He is the president and founder and Total Seminars, LLC, a major provider of PC and network repair seminars for thousands of organizations including IBM, Lucent Technologies, GE, the FBI, the FAA and the United Nations. Mike is the best-selling author of the A+ Certification All-in-One Exam Guide.

Mike Meyers, CompTIA A+, CompTIA Network+, CompTIA Security+, MCP, is the industry's leading authority on CompTIA A+ certification and the bestselling author of seven editions of CompTIA A+ Certification All-in-One Exam Guide. He is the president and founder of Total Seminars, LLC, a major provider of PC and network repair seminars for thousands of organizations throughout the world, and a member of CompTIA.Dennis Haley, CompTIA A+, CompTIA Network+, has been teaching CompTIA A+ and CompTIA Network+ for years, and is the administrator of the CompTIA and Microsoft IT Academy programs at Polytech High School.
